Pros

The hire the best of the best there. Probably some of the coolest sales people I have ever worked with are there. Everyone wants to help! The VP of Sales is one of the best leaders I have ever met. He is an example of ownership and accountability.

Cons

The compensation plan is super confusing. They don't believe in commission so you receive a base only. The issue with that is during the recruiting process they are not clear about what the compensation actually is. They start at 50k a year and tell you within six months you can be making high five figures, but that is not the case. Only a fraction of the Account Executives make over six figures. There pay is so below the market standard. Majority of companies offer the same base with commission or bonuses. The only other con is early into my time there, I was placed on a team with a manager that believed in fear tactics. No matter if I was crushing quota or hitting all of my KPIs, I was threatened a performance plan or to be fired. This caused a level of stress and anxiety that is not necessary. Half of the team has now left due to this manager.
